Methyl (4-nitrophenyl)carbamate
methyl N-(4-nitrophenyl)carbamate
| Molecular Formula | C8H8N2O4 |
|---|---|
| Molecular Weight | 196.16 g/mol |
| LogP | 2.2 |
| Topological Polar Surface Area | 84.2 A2 |
| Hydrogen Bond Donors | 1 |
| Hydrogen Bond Acceptors | 4 |
| Rotatable Bonds | 2 |
| Exact Mass | 196.0484 |
| Heavy Atoms | 14 |
| Complexity | 218.0 |
Chemical Identifiers
| CAS Number | 1943-87-9 |
|---|---|
| SMILES | COC(=O)NC1=CC=C(C=C1)[N+](=O)[O-] |
| InChIKey | DAWCBJXIGOELKF-UHFFFAOYSA-N |
